Beginners Tips for SEO
There really is no secret sauce when it comes to search engine optimization. There are however some important efforts that every new website owner or SEO beginner should be doing when it comes to getting their message out. Meta Tags: Every meta tag on your website should always be unique. I come across websites all the time where all the meta tag information is exactly the same throughout the entire website which is a very horrible approach. Keeping all your meta information unique on every page of your website is important in order to pull in different amounts of traffic. Save Your SEO with a 301 Redirect
Sometimes it is simply impossible for businesses to maintain their URL structure on their website redesign. It can be devastating for a business if they do not set up their URL structure correctly. A 301 redirect will attempt to pass some of that power from the old URL over to the new one. There are many ways you can do this depending on your site structure. What is a 301 Redirect? From the eyes of the search engine the “301” lets them know that a page has been moved to a new destination or URL. This allows your website to try and maintain some of that URL power without losing rankings that can sometimes happen when URL structures are changed.
